52297497272018722958834941970428906
Even
52297497272018722958834941970428906 is even
Previous even number is 52297497272018722958834941970428904
Next even number is 52297497272018722958834941970428908
Cubed
143035130922290870903832253052729481861020351528112546459805085121845622431728022584479644760121569101416
Squared
2735028220916805769761188642542755567341475547392031600141353600356836
Binary
1010 0001 0010 0111 0111 0011 0111 0111 0100 0111 0101 0111 0000 0000 1101 1011 0001 0010 1011 0110 1010 0010 1001 1010 1001 0011 0011 1110 1010